About the role

Cochlear is helping people hear, and be heard, all over the world. Come be a part of our amazing mission! If you know a career motivated Audiologist, who has some knowledge of cochlear implant hearing solutions, this is a fantastic opportunity to join the field sales team at the global leader in implantable hearing devices! In this role, you will be based within the Central Plains territory covering Nebraska, Iowa and South Dakota.

To be successful in this role, you will bring a strong clinical foundation and an interest in developing your sales and business capabilities. You will provide clinical, technical, and surgical support to hearing-healthcare professionals while building trusted relationships throughout the territory. As you grow your knowledge of Cochlear’s cochlear implant and bone conduction solutions, you will help educate customers, identify opportunities, support territory initiatives, and contribute to achieving annual sales goals.

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ide clinical, technical, and surgical support for Cochlear's cochlear implant and bone conduction product portfolio.
  • Educate and support surgeons, audiologists, operating room teams, and other hearing healthcare professionals through training, workshops, and product demonstrations.
  • Build and maintain strong customer relationships while serving as a trusted clinical and business partner throughout the territory.
  • Support territory sales objectives by identifying opportunities, understanding customer needs, and effectively positioning Cochlear solutions.
  • Execute territory business plans, sales initiatives, product launches, and customer education programs to drive growth.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to deliver exceptional customer support, uphold compliance standards, and contribute to territory success.


Key Requirements

To add value to Cochlear in this role you'll be able to meet and demonstrate the following knowledge, skills and abilities in your application and at interview:

  • Master's Degree / Au.D
  • 1‐2 years Cochlear ACTM experience and/or 1‐2 years hearing healthcare sales experience to include: sales planning, budgeting/forecasting, and responsibility for a revenue quota or target.
  • 1‐2 years of Audiology clinical/surgical support experience and/or 1‐2 years of Hearing Healthcare Sales experience.
  • Demonstrated prioritization and organization skills and highly effective presentation skills.
  • Prior clinical experience, preferably with cochlear implants, sales and business acumen and/or Demonstrated experience/knowledge in cochlear implant surgical settings.
  • Ability to lift up to 25 lbs
  • Willingness and ability to travel up to 60% with overnight stays.
  • Must possess a valid driver’s license.
  • Depending on territory coverage requirements, must also have access to a reliable vehicle.
  • Must meet all credentialing requirements to obtain hospital and surgical center access.

Who are we?

Human needs have always been our inspiration, ever since Professor Graeme Clark set out to create the first multi-channel cochlear implant because he saw his father struggle with hearing loss. We always start with people in mind – thinking about their needs.
